- Honestly, it varies. From state-to-state and property to property. And if someone tells you they can give you an accurate answer they're lying. Some sites have a 10 year waiting list others 6 months. It depends on the demand and the turnover rate at a particular property which is almost impossible to determine.
- That is actually pretty short. We can not tell you how long the wait will be. The list is not a linear one, there are people who might be on the list but never at the top. Others are added and immediately at the top of the list.
